As aHuman Resources Generalist, you will support the Director of Human Resources in all aspects of compliance with local, stateandfederal laws. This individual must have expertise in the following areas and will be responsible for all reporting and communications as deemed appropriate by the Director of Human Resources:Responsibilities Include:Oversite and processing as needed of our bi-weekly, multi-state payroll.Research, resolve, and track tax inquiries, wage data, and payroll adjustments.Ensure compliance with federal, state and local legal requirements by researching existing and new legislations; enforcing adherence to requirements; advising HR Leadership on needed actions.Oversight of allquarterly and annual tax returns. Reply to tax notices from third party vendors, federal, state and local jurisdictions.Complete audits, reconciliation, and data analysis relating toall areas ofpayroll and payroll taxesand compliance areas-EEOC-AAP-OSHA -DOT.Assist external auditors in the review and auditing of Company operations preparation of various audit work papers as requested.Register and set up profiles for new state and local tax IDs.Manage 401(k) contributions and reporting.Qualifications:Ultimate Software's UltiPro experience preferred.Work experience in Human Resources, some college education is a plus.Minimum of 4 years running multi-state payroll.At least 2 years of experience with Payroll Tax.SHRM certification is a plus.Payroll Certification is a plus.Strong knowledge of generally accepted payroll principles and standards relating to payroll audits, practices, and reporting.Ability to handle multiple tasks at one time and adapt to a frequently changing work environment while meeting deadlines.Ability to be flexible based on business needs.An industry leader, FMP offers a well-balanced compensation and benefits programs, including medical, dental, life, 401K, profit sharing, paid holidays/vacation/sick time, STD/LTD, + much more.
